Tree Service involves the professional care, maintenance, and removal of trees on residential, commercial, and public properties. These services typically include pruning, trimming, stump grinding, and hazardous tree removal. The goal is to promote healthy growth, improve the appearance of trees, and ensure safety by removing dead or unstable branches and trees that pose a risk to property or people. Skilled arborists assess the condition of trees to determine the most appropriate interventions, helping to maintain the overall health and aesthetic appeal of landscapes.
Many property owners turn to Tree Service providers to address common problems such as overgrown branches that interfere with power lines or obstruct views, as well as diseased or damaged trees that threaten safety. Unhealthy trees can become unstable and fall unexpectedly, causing damage to structures or injury to individuals. Regular maintenance can prevent these issues by identifying potential hazards early and removing problematic limbs or entire trees when necessary. This proactive approach helps preserve the safety and integrity of the property.

The overview below groups typical Tree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Priest River, ID.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Tree Trimming and Pruning - Typically costs between $150 and $450 for standard tree trimming services. Larger or more complex jobs may range from $500 to $1,200 depending on the size and number of trees.
Tree Removal - The average cost for removing a tree can vary from $300 to $2,000. Factors influencing the price include tree size, location, and difficulty of access.
Stump Grinding - Stump grinding usually falls within a range of $100 to $400 per stump. The price depends on stump size and the number of stumps to be removed.
Emergency Tree Services - Emergency or storm-related tree services can cost between $200 and $1,500. Costs depend on the extent of damage and urgency of the work needed.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
